Table 1
Biodiversity data used for evaluating the processing time of csv2xyd; spatial scale, dimensions (species × occurrences), required memory (Megabytes), and reference are shown.
| DATA NAME | TAXONOMIC GROUP(S) | SPATIAL SCALE | DIMENSIONS (SPP × OCCURRENCES) | MEMORY REQUIRED (Mb)* | PROCESSING TIME (sec)** | REFERENCE |
|---|---|---|---|---|---|---|
| Australia | Cnidaria | Continent: Australia | 1,685 × 124,982 | 56.71 | 3.49 | [25] |
| Ecuador | Animalia, Plantae, Fungi | Country: Ecuador | 10,390 × 407,570 | 187.00 | 14.42 | [10] |
| South Chordata | Chordata | Continent: South America | 14,296 × 880,023 | 403.03 | 44.51 | [26] |
| World Arthropoda | Arthropoda (terrestrial) | Global | 114,963 × 810,634 | 361.42 | 95.24 | [9] |
| Asian Aves reduced*** | Aves | Region: Asia | 2,439 × 4,877,116 | 2276.59 | 136.53 | [27] |
[i] * Estimated memory required based on column and row dimensions, and cell size.
** Processing time (calculated in seconds) to export CSV to XYD file, after removing duplicates and applying a filter to retain a minimum of one occurrence per species.
*** For this dataset, occurrences were randomly reduced to not exceed 100,000 occurrences per species according to NDM/vNDM actual default limit parameters.
